Output 8038da7014a24686edd5558c03c8f5fc8597b57eb4e68089a59ea496a05a14bf:0

value
362451152
script pubkey
OP_0 OP_PUSHBYTES_20 ecb2c178257bf2897647b62a7e651970c510ff2a
address
ltc1qajevz7p900egjaj8kc48uegewrz3ple2gju2d6
transaction
8038da7014a24686edd5558c03c8f5fc8597b57eb4e68089a59ea496a05a14bf
spent
true